Program Summary

The Engineering program of study is designed to allow students to learn the engineering design process using a hands-on approach through various design challenges. Students will explore the various fields of engineering throughout their course work with projects focused on electrical, mechanical, structural, fluid dynamics, aeronautics, etc., depending on the course. Students work on skills in design through an online CAD program and can even receive an industry certification in Dremel-3D printing.
